Transaction 5bfbec3e5884986d8fb71f34c5df5acaef67b6eaba812c4021177894cb6c27e2

1 Input
2 Outputs
  • 5bfbec3e5884986d8fb71f34c5df5acaef67b6eaba812c4021177894cb6c27e2:0
  • value  2000000
    address  15kBBu5fEM5LaLGpc3omz7ATBcD9yykknB
  • 5bfbec3e5884986d8fb71f34c5df5acaef67b6eaba812c4021177894cb6c27e2:1
  • value  1585666126
    address  36d4sie1h5tJCoitD6o3TTew7bAYbVPJh5